Skreeran
I would not say he's a demigod, no. He has no relation to actual Warcraft gods, after all. Deathwing is crazy powerful and has worshipers (in the form of Twilight's Hammer cultists in Cataclysm), but I wouldn't call him a god either.
Sargeras also has worshipers and he's crazy powerful, but I still wouldn't call him a god, as he appears to be a part of an actual race, the Titans.
I figure gods are supernatural and unexplainable "sentient forces," rather than magical, but still mundane, beings like the Lich King or my other examples.

Adamsm
The closest thing WoW has to Gods are the Old Ones, Elune and the Earthmother. Most of the greater Spirits; such as Malrone and others, are considered to be "gods" and his son Cenarius was a Demi-god, but his son's aren't.
The Lich King is a corpse with the souls of Arthas Menethil and Ner'zhul within it, though he does have almost god-like powers, but those powers were created and crafted by the Dreadlords and the Legion. So he would be a "Demon" as opposed to a demigod, but he isn't even that.
